Canada Day 2012

Picture
The Township of Bonnechere Valley was a beehive of activity this Canada Day.  Falling on a Sunday this year worked out well for our 10th annual breakfast.  Because area churches have different service times, so too was the attendance at breakfast staggered.  The crowd was steady and unhurried while the numbers served were up from previous years.

This year, Rotary set up a 'used clothing area'  called "The Kenya Boutique"  Students from Opeongo High School known as the 'Huduma Group' were invited to sell the clothing with the profit going towards their March 2013 trip to Kenya to build a school.  Rotary donated the sum of $315.00 (proceeds) to this group from this sale.

Meanwhile, out at the Rotary Building, Rotarians with volunteer help, which included the Eganville Scouting troop leaders Margaret and Bill Matheson, were busy selling donated items in our annual yard sale.  In total, lose to $3000 was raised after expenses for ongoing Rotary projects both locally and internationally.
